Domestic Relations – Child Support – Disabled Adult Son (access required)

By Virginia Lawyers Weekly
Published: December 17, 2007

A circuit court concludes it has no jurisdiction to order child support for the parties' disabled 20-year-old son. The issue in this case is whether this court has subject matter jurisdiction to order that child support be paid for the adult son with a disability, when the court has not previously ordered any support and given ...
